It was quite a night for women’s figure skating. Gold medalist Kim Yu-na of South Korea gave what will likely go down as one of the greatest performances in the history of the sport.
Canada’s Joannie Rochette melted hearts with her bronze-winning performance, just four days after the sudden death of her mother.
And our own Mirai Nagasu, just 16 years old and hailing from Arcadia, jumped two positions to finish in fourth place after a near-perfect performance. More than anything, her winning personality has been a highlight of the winter Olympics.
